The Need for Total Visibility

The first hurdle in managing modern digital infrastructure is achieving total visibility. With the integration of IoT devices, edge computing, and various cloud services, the sheer volume of operational data can be overwhelming. Full platform observability is the capability to view and understand every component within the digital infrastructure. It's about turning data noise into actionable insights, allowing IT teams to make effective and timely decisions.

Resolving Issues with Precision

Operational issues are inevitable, but their impact can be minimized with the right observability tools. Full platform observability allows for quick identification of anomalies and potential failures. By providing a granular view of every segment of the infrastructure, IT teams can isolate problems and address them before they escalate into more significant disruptions.
